The genetic control of the alpha-amylase isozymes of the durum wheat (Triticum durum Desf.).

Abstract

The hybridological analysis was provided on several durum wheat genotypes with utilizing three F2 populations developed from the crossing between parental forms that differed in the invariable malt-zone triplet on electrophoretic spectrum of alpha-amylase. Three components of this zone are controlled by three genes with an independent way of inheritance: one of them is located on the 6B or 5B chromosome, and two genes are located on the chromosomes of A subgenome.
